Linux系統下如何開啟Mysql遠端連線服務
開發過程中難免會遇到遠端訪問mysql資料庫的問題,這裡通過改變user表中一條記錄資料就可以了,下面為大家簡單說一說解決的方案,首先訪問本機的mysql(用ssh登入終端,輸入如下命令)。
輸入登入mysql資料庫命令如下:
mysql -uroot -p
輸入密碼登陸進去後,輸入如下的語句:
use mysql;
grant all privileges on *.* to 'user'@'%' identified by 'password' with grant option;
引數含義:
user是使用者名稱
mysql預設的是root
password是密碼自己設定
%表示任意主機,也可以指定ip地址
簡單案例執行命令,具體如下:
grant all privileges on *.* to 'root'@'10.10.0.1' identified by '' with grant option;
即:允許123.47.57.154以root賬號無密碼進行登入mysql資料庫,希望該文章對大家有所幫助,有其他問題可以留言。
相關推薦
Linux系統下如何開啟Mysql遠端連線服務
開發過程中難免會遇到遠端訪問mysql資料庫的問題,這裡通過改變user表中一條記錄資料就可以了,下面為大家簡單說一說解決的方案,首先訪問本機的mysql(用ssh登入終端,輸入如下命令)。 輸入登入mysql資料庫命令如下: mysql -uroot -p 輸入密碼登陸進去後,輸入如下的語句: use m
Ubuntu14.04 LTS下開啟Mysql遠端連線
設定Ubuntu允許遠端連線MySQL,出於安全方面考慮MySql-Server 只允許本機(localhost, 127.0.0.1)來連線訪問. 這對於 Web-Server 與 MySql-Server 都在同一臺伺服器上的網站架構來說是沒有問題的. 但隨
linux系統下開啟一個簡單的web服務
linux 下開啟一個簡單的web服務: 首先需要linux下安裝nodejs 然後建立一個test.js: vi test.js var http =require("http"); function hello(req,res
Linux系統下 解決Qt5無法連線MySQL資料庫的方法
Linux平臺下解決Qt5連線mysql資料庫的問題:輸入sudo apt-get install libqt5sql5-mysql解決,這種方法只能解決Qt是用sudo apt-get install qt-sdk命令裝的低版本的Qt5(如5.2.x)缺少MySQL驅
Linux開啟mysql遠端連線的設定步驟
Mysql預設root使用者只能本地訪問,不能遠端連線管理mysql資料庫,Linux如何開啟mysql遠端連線?設定步驟如下: 1、GRANT命令建立遠端連線mysql授權使用者itlogger mysql -u root -p mysql>GRANT ALL PR
開啟Mysql遠端連線
第一種方法:改表法 進入mysql中將root的host欄位由localhost改為%表示該使用者允許任何主機遠端連線 mysql> use mysql; mysql> update user set host='%' where user='root'; 第二種方
linux系統下ubuntu重啟apache服務命令及檔案許可權設定
常用修改許可權的命令: sudo chmod 600 ××× (只有所有者有讀和寫的許可權) sudo chmod 644 ××× (所有者有讀和寫的許可權,組使用者只有讀的許可權) sudo chmod 700 ××× (只有所有者有讀和寫以及執行的許可權) sudo chmod
linux系統下操作mysql資料庫常見命令
一. 備份資料庫(如: test): ①可直接進入後臺即可.(MySQL的預設目錄:/var/lib/mysql ) ②輸入命令: [[email protected] mysql]# mysqldump -u root -p test>/home/bak/201
linux系統下操作mysql數據庫常見命令
foreign root ati alt webp home alter 查看表 否則 一. 備份數據庫(如: test): ①可直接進入後臺即可.(MySQL的默認目錄:/var/lib/mysql ) ②輸入命令: [root@obj mysql]# mysqldump
Lnmp環境下的mysql遠端連線 2203報錯 和 1130 連線問題
1.首先檢查阿里雲伺服器例項中有沒有開放相關埠安全組規則新增 2.檢查lnmp的 iptables 規則 把對應的3306埠設定的進行刪除 3.如果在報錯 1130 那就證明許可權不夠的問題了 需要遠端連線伺服器設定許可權 GRANT ALL PRIVILEGES ON *.*
Linux系統下安裝MySQL
MySQL for Ubuntu: 一直對Linux非常感興趣,所以就愛折騰,MySQL作為比較流行的關係型資料庫,當然也免不了折騰折騰。 1. 安裝 sudo a
Linux系統下的編譯、連線與執行
眾所周知,我們程式設計師所寫的程式碼都是英文字母與數字的集合,我們人能看懂,但是電腦只能識別高低電壓,也就是所說的01程式碼,它是如何識別我們程式設計師所寫的程式碼呢,比如c語言、c++。 我們所寫的程式碼又是經過了哪些過程之後,計算機就能識別了呢?也就是本文要講的我們所寫的程式碼是如何變成可執
Linux系統下修改mysql資料庫的預設字符集
在建立mysql資料庫時,字符集編碼預設狀態下為latin1。如果要支援中文,需要在建立資料庫時設定字符集編碼為utf8: create database 庫名 character set utf8;
在Linux系統下進入MySql資料庫進行操作
1、進入mysql資料庫 [email protected]# mysql -root -123456 <root是使用者名稱,123456是密碼> 2、查詢所有的庫 mysql> show databases; 3、進入資料庫“student”是庫名 mysql>
linux 系統下修改Mysql預設字符集
linux系統版本Ubuntu 14.04.1 Mysql版本5.7.15 這幾天在做管理系統時,做完之後放到前一段購買的騰訊雲上測試,發現請求資料傳送後顯示為亂碼,但是在本地測試時卻沒有發生這種情況,所以我感覺是Linux上Mysql資料庫的字符
Linux系統下使用串列埠連線樹莓派
1、安裝 ckermitsudo apt-get install ckermit2、編輯配置檔案 vim ~/.mykermrc,寫入以下內容:set line /dev/ttyUSB0set spee
linux系統下安裝mysql數據庫(mysql-5.7)
自己 client 登錄密碼 linux服務器 習慣 exp ner ict amp 前言: 本文主要介紹如何在linux系統下安裝mysql數據庫及安裝時遇到各種問題該如何解決; 本次安裝使用的linux系統是centos,數據庫版本是mysql-5.7
如何徹底解除安裝linux系統下的mysql資料庫
1、查詢以前是否裝有mysql 命令:rpm -qa|grep -i mysql 可以看到如下圖的所示: 說明之前安裝了:MySQL-client-5.5.25a-1.rhel5 MySQL-server-5.5.25a-1.rhel5 2、停止mysql服務、
阿里雲下配置MySQL遠端連線的步驟詳解
大家都知道阿里雲預設是不能用客戶端遠端連線的,但最近因為工作的需要,不得不實現遠端連線,下面這篇文章主要給大家介紹了在阿里雲下配置MySQL遠端連線的步驟,需要的朋友可以參考借鑑,下面來一起看看吧。眾所周知在預設情況下,我們安在阿里雲上的mysql是不支援遠端連線的,但是我們
linux系統下nginx/mysql/php啟動、停止、重啟命令
/usr/local/nginx/sbin/nginx /etc/init.d/mysql start /usr/local/php/sbin/php-fpm start #nginx命令 start: /usr/local/nginx/sbin/nginx s